Another popular location relatively close to Santa Fe is Black Rock Hot Springs. This all-natural hot spring is situated about 30 minutes from Taos, and there is a 0.3-mile hike downward to get to it. Spring. Spring is arguably the best time of the year to visit Santa Fe if you love to get out and explore the great outdoors. The winter weather begins to transition to spring in March and gradually gets warmer as spring goes on. This is a very mild season; temperatures usually hover between the 60s and 70s, although sometimes a sweater is ...

Climb aboard the new Sky Railway and expect the unexpected as you travel the historic rail between Santa ... marriott mmp The most popular time to visit Santa Fe is in the summer. The weather is warm during the day with highs in the mid 80’s, and cooler nights in the 50’s. This is when many popular events take place, like the Santa Fe Indian Market. Expect the highest prices and crowds at this time, so make your reservations well in advance.If you’re looking to escape an unforgiving cold spell, consider winter as one of the best times to visit Santa Fe.
